“Whether you turn to the right, or to the left, your ears will hear a voice behind you saying, ‘This is the way; walk in it.'” Isaiah 30:21
It is amazing to me how we want God to completely lay out the path for our lives, yet that somehow takes the adventure out of it. I remember when I was in college, Drew and Darryl took Montina and I out to the car and told us they were taking us to a place that was a surprise. They blindfolded us and we drove for what seemed like forever. The boys told us to try and get some sleep (yeah right) and 3 hours later the car stopped. We were at Drew’s mom’s house and dinner was waiting for us. We all spent time eating, praying, dancing, it was a night I will never forget. It was great that Darryl and Drew did that for us, but there was something in the element of surprise that made it mean so much more. So, as we wait for God to speak, I pray we will blindly sit with excitement about where He will take us, knowing that if He is there, it is worth the wait.
As we stay committed to our calling, we ask God to speak. We wait to hear Him. A whisper here, a voice there, and we are walking again.
